Web2 mrt. 2016 · Unsiding will bring an older home out from under the covers. March 02, 2016. In the 1960s, 70s, and 80s, many homes that had wood shingles or clapboards as siding were covered in “skins” of vinyl or aluminum. Create Your Cleaning Solution Mix vinegar and water in a large bucket in a 30 to 70 ratio – 30 percent vinegar and 70 percent water, instructs JM Roofing & Siding. … dyson ireland returnsWeb13 aug. 2014 · Try Kwik Shine to restore the vinyl.
